About The Event

Global Advocacy for Sustainable Fashion

This event seeks to redefine the global narrative around textile waste, positioning Ghana as a leader in sustainable innovation and circular economy practices. By focusing on the economic, environmental, and social opportunities within the textile value chain, the event will advocate for collaborative solutions to fast fashion’s challenges.

Through impactful discussions, interactive workshops, and an iconic fashion event, Landfills to Landmarks will highlight the responsibility of manufacturers to rethink how clothing is made, sharing the burden of sustainability. The event will also explore the carbon trade potential of the textile sector, integrating the economic benefits into actionable strategies for green growth.

Recycling one ton of textiles can save up to 20 tons of CO₂ emissions compared to landfilling or incineration. By processing an estimated 200,000 tons of textiles annually, Ghana could eliminate 4 million tons of CO₂ emissions over the next decade.

Landfills to Landmarks: Leading the Circular Economy Dialogue

Landfills to Landmarks is an international platform dedicated to advancing sustainability in the fashion and textile industries. Hosted in Kempinski Hotel Accra, Ghana, the event brings together decision-makers, industry leaders, policymakers, and innovators to address the environmental, economic, and social challenges posed by textile waste.

Established as a milestone initiative aligned with global climate action goals, Landfills to Landmarks fosters critical discussions and showcases innovative solutions aimed at transforming the global fashion industry. From policy frameworks and circular economy strategies to actionable solutions for textile recycling, the event seeks to drive tangible progress, inspire collaboration, and accelerate systemic change.

By positioning Ghana as a hub for sustainable innovation, Landfills to Landmarks highlights the country’s role in leading the green transition while creating opportunities to scale global impact.
